Superior Water is committed to serving your household to the best of our ability – and maintaining the lowest health risk possible while doing so during this difficult time.  We are scheduling installations and providing services when necessary. When our plumbers and technicians come to your home we are taking the following safety precautions to safeguard your health so we can continue to serve you.
  • No physical contact of any kind.5000 Waterboy
  • Allowing 6 feet of physical space.
  • Following all Center for Disease Control (CDC) guidelines and best practices.
  • Using hand sanitizer before, and after installations or service.
  • Washing hands for a minimum of 30 seconds.
  • Not allowing sick employees to report to work.
  • When refueling our vans, our installation specialists have been instructed to wear disposable gloves.
  • Consistent Use of disinfectant wipes, including wiping the tanks, vehicles,
    work areas, before leaving the home.
  • Masks are available and worn when customer requests them to be.
  • We will respect your personal space and wishes to remain outside of the home.
